Roofing Forms are used by contractors, subcontractors, property owners, and sometimes building departments or insurance adjusters to document roofing work and consent.
Ensure the person signing has contractual authority (company officer, property owner, or authorized agent) to avoid later enforceability challenges.
The contractor signer should be an officer, business owner, or employee with written signing authority. Their signature binds the contractor to scope, schedule, warranty, and indemnity clauses under the companies internal contracting policy.
The property owner or a named agent (property manager, trustee, or insurance representative) must sign to show acceptance of estimates, consent to permits, and authorization to proceed; match the name to proof of ownership to avoid disputes.

Exact street address, unit number, and parcel or lot identifier where roofing work will occur to avoid ambiguity on site location.
Detailed description of tasks, roof system type, materials, removal requirements, underlayment, flashing, and measurable acceptance criteria.
List primary materials, manufacturer warranties, and contractor workmanship warranty with duration and conditions for warranty claims.
Total price, deposit amount, milestone payments, final balance due, and anticipated start/completion dates; specify retainage if used.
Procedure for written change orders, pricing adjustments, and the chosen dispute resolution method such as mediation or arbitration.

The date entered as Effective Date starts performance timelines and warranty counting.
Submit permit applications before work begins; municipal review times vary by jurisdiction.
Specify a written notice period for owner approval of change orders to avoid scope disputes.
Define substantial completion and final inspection dates for withholding or final payment triggers.
Mechanics lien filing windows vary by state — check local statute for exact filing deadlines.
Contractor sends itemized estimate and proposed schedule to owner for review.
Both parties sign the Roofing Form and any required permits are initiated.
Contractor completes roofing work, coordinates inspections, and documents progress.
Owner or inspector signs acceptance and final payment is released per terms.
